Authorities in Kireka are investigating a tragic murder following a fatal stabbing incident that occurred in the early hours of Thursday, March 26, 2026, in Kira Municipality.
The victim has been identified as 44-year-old Omaido Moses, a resident of Kamuli A Zone. Preliminary reports indicate the incident took place around 6:00 AM at the deceased’s residence. Despite efforts to save his life, Omaido succumbed to a severe stab wound shortly after the attack.
Suspects Identified in Kamuli A Zone Attack
Early police findings suggest the violence stemmed from a domestic or personal misunderstanding at Omaido’s home. Two key individuals have been linked to the incident:

Agadi Oliver: Currently in police custody assisting with ongoing investigations.

“Aliya”: A second suspect who fled the scene and remains at large.
Police Response and Ongoing Hunt
The Uganda Police Force in Kireka has intensified its search for the suspect known as Aliya. Officers have cordoned off the scene in Kamuli A Zone for forensic analysis, and statements are being recorded from neighbors to establish the exact motive behind the disagreement.
